Changelog, Chronoband CI v1.4: renamed AGENT_DRIFT_MAX to CLOCK_SKEW_TOLERANCE_MS for clarity; units are now explicit. Build agents exceeding the tolerance are quarantined rather than failed. Reviewers: the skew reporter also authenticates to the telemetry sink, and its credential belongs on the line immediately after the renamed setting:

sealed setting: ARCHIVE_KEY3=c1f

☐ Step 7 — Relayline key ceremony. Before rotating the health-check signing key, drain one backend at a time; the load balancer must show all remaining nodes green. Do not rotate during a failing probe window. To unseal the signing module and proceed, enter the recovery passphrase below.

recovery phrase for fajef-kawep: belwyn-istael-zormir-fraion

# Artifact Signing: Hot-Reload Config

The Quillbrook signer watches its config directory and hot-reloads trust policies without restarting. New team members should note that key material itself is never hot-reloaded; only policy files are. Validate reloaded policies with `qbsign policy check` before promoting. The active signing key used by the daemon is shown below.

deploy key for kagup-bawig: bky9_ZMq28eTw9